Ninet Tayeb Live in New York, presented as a part of the Newish Jewish Music Festival

Ninet Tayeb was first introduced to the music scene when she was only 19 years old after winning the flagship season of the Israel’s version of “Pop Idol” in 2003. Becoming a household name overnight, Tayeb’s career grew into what many critics have hailed as a wild Cinderella story phenomena, as Ninet who was still living with her parents in the country at the time-decided to pick up her guitar and begin exploring the music scene in Tel Aviv. Ninet’s debut album was released in 2006, selling Platinum in less than 24 hours- charting no less than 5 singles that became instant number one hits on national radio through out the country. Her second album, written and produced by Ninet herself was released in 2009, again receiving overwhelming critical success. In 2012 “Sympathetic Nervous System”, Ninet’s first album in English was released in Israel receiving amazing reviews and was followed by a successful tour across Country. Not resting, Only a year later, Ninet’s 4th album saw light “All the Animals Knew”, again Ninet earning beautiful response from Radio, Media and fans. Now Days while touring for over a year with her latest album Ninet is working on her
5th and looking into an international carrier.

Yula and the Extended Family

“Impossible to pin down, and that’s what makes them so damn interesting” The Extended Family is a musical intersection with influences of Bowie, The Clash, Tom Waits, but with a female vocalist.
 
Yula Beeri is an Israeli, ex-punk icon, vocal powerhouse, and all around musical savant, sinking her dainty teeth into punk cabaret, infectious dance pop, poignant rock opera, and a haunting a cappella ensemble.
 
“It’s called the Extended Family because it keeps extending”. Originated as Yula’s solo project, the band now includes a horn section, an occasional saw player, electronic elements on top of the traditional rhythm section player, electronic elements on top of the traditional rhythm section music has roots in punk, rock, cabaret, brass band, soul, and more. Yula and The Extended Family have a rotating cast of all stars: Shahar Mintz, Chen Prat, Uri kleinman, Stefan Zunuik, Khen Price, Stefano B. Yuval Semo, and Dan Brantigan.
